In Short
Chef-owner Giacomino Drago says the inspiration for this restaurant comes from the Italian movie classic ''Cinema Paradiso,'' but the vibe is distinctly Beverly Hills chic, with dark polished-wood paneling and dramatically lit modern art pieces. Drago makes the rounds at peak mealtimes, coddling the mature, local crowd. The menu relies on classic renditions of crowd-pleasing favorites, like burrata draped with olive oil and shredded arugula, and spaghetti tossed with basil and cherry tomatoes.
